Well any cover is better than none.
If you spend that kind of money you want it to work.
Oats would make a cheap cover after soybeans, corn probably rye going back to beans.
Get one of Steve's packets and play around with it. Broadcast a handful in corn and beans and observe how they grow so you can make a better decision in the future.
